pawaPay and Airtel Money Africa join forces to transform cross-border payments in Africa

August 5, 2025

pawaPay has announced an exciting partnership with Airtel Money Africa, Africa’s leading mobile money provider, to revolutionise cross-border remittances across the continent. This collaboration extends pawaPay’s reliable payment infrastructure into seven key markets (Uganda, Rwanda, Zambia, Malawi, Gabon, Congo Brazzaville, and Tanzania), enabling seamless inbound transfers directly into the mobile wallets of over 161 million Airtel Money customers.

Leveraging pawaPay’s robust platform, which processes over four million transactions daily, this partnership streamlines and secures the movement of funds across borders, supporting families, entrepreneurs, and businesses vital to Africa’s economic growth. Airtel Africa’s CEO, Ian Ferrao, noted that this expansion strengthens financial inclusion and accelerates economic development by connecting international money transfer operators with Airtel’s growing digital footprint.

Nikolai Barnwell, CEO of pawaPay, expressed his enthusiasm for the partnership, emphasising their mission to streamline African payments. "Deepening our relationship with Airtel Money allows International Money Transfer Operators to leverage our world-class infrastructure for seamless cross-border payments," he said.
